‘Makes me laugh’ – Former Everton star amused by Spurs man’s antics in training

Former Everton goalkeeper Tim Howard has admitted he finds Antonio Conte’s antics on the training ground to be quite amusing.

Conte has not taken long to put his blueprint on the Tottenham side, who were struggling under Nuno Espirito Santo earlier in the season.

The Italian immediately switched to a 3-4-3 and now seems to have settled on his first-choice starting eleven.

The changes have yielded immediate results, with Tottenham winning three and drawing one of the four Premier League games since the Italian’s arrival, conceding just one goal in the process.

Apart from the results on the pitch, what has also stood out about Conte’s since he arrived at North London is the energy that the 52-year-old brings to proceedings. 

The Italian has exuded passion on the sidelines in every game, kicking and heading every ball.

The same has been true of him in the clips we have seen of Conte training with the players at Hotspur Way, with the Spurs head coach also getting involved in some drills.

Speaking about Conte, Howard told the YouTube channel Footy with UTI: “I was watching clips of Conte on the training ground and in the box is sliding in.”

“He makes me laugh. He is a joy to watch.”
